The Why:  Everyone wants a flat stomach.  But there is a particular, special time in a woman’s life when a belly is best…ie, when you’re pregnant!  And as we all know, pregnancy brings along with it some special nutritional needs—and desires. You know. Those crazy cravings that you’ll be joking about long after you’ve delivered? Well, NutraBella Belly Bars are a great thing to add to your list--and your handbag-- before, during and after pregnancy.  They have 180 calories, 8 grams of protein and 5 grams of fat.  They’re crispy, and come in 4 great flavors.

The Health Bonus: There are 18mg of iron, which is 100% of what you need in a day, in a single Belly bar (if you're not pregnant, or are not sure how much iron you need, check with your doctor or health care provider).  There is also 35% of the calcium that you need in a day. Check out the complete list of vitamins and minerals:

Vitamin A         15%
Calcium           35%
Vitamin E         35%
Folate               200%
Magnesium      20%
Vitamin C         35%
Iron                  100%
Vitamin B6       100%
Vitamin B1       215%
Zinc                 20%

What We Liked Best:  They taste great, you wouldn't even know they were good for you. And, you don't really have to be pregnant to eat them!

What We Liked Least:  Two moms on our tasting panel wish they'd known about these when they were pregnant. Also, keep in mind they are not a "free food" they still have calories -- so if you're not pregnant  -- watch those extra calories.

What It Replaces: Candy bars and/or other junk foods you might be craving.The Price: About $2.00

Offerings: Baby Needs Chocolate, Mellow Oat, Berry Nutty Cravings, Burstin' Chocolate

Website: http://www.nutrabella.com/

Where to Buy: Check their website to locate a store. http://www.nutrabella.com/findstore.asp

Ingredients: Organic Brown Rice Syrup, Milk Chocolate (Sugar, Cocoa Butter, Chocolate Liquor, Whole Milk Powder, Soy Lecithin, Natural Flavor), Orange Peel, Rolled Oats, Toasted Oats (Oats, Honey, Soybean Oil), Soy Crisps (Soy Protein Isolate, Rice Flour, Calcium Carbonate), Soy Nuts (Soybeans, Sugar, Natural Flavors, Sunflower Oil, Salt, Caramel Color), Dark Chocolate (Sugar, Chocolate Liquor, Cocoa Butter, Milk Fat, Soy Lecithin, Natural Flavor), Soy Crisps (Soy Protein Isolate, Calcium Carbonate), Martek DHA, Non Fat Dry Milk, Cocoa Butter, Natural Flavor, Cocoa Powder

Vitamins and Minerals : Calcium Carbonate (Calcium), Magnesium Carbonate (Magnesium), d-alpha-Tocopheryl Acetate (Vitamin E), Elemental Iron (Iron), Sodium Ascorbate (Vitamin C), Ascorbic Acid (Vitamin C), Folic Acid (Folate), Beta Carotene 10% (Vitamin A), Zinc Oxide (Zinc), Pyridoxine Hydrochloride (Vitamin B 6 ), Cyanocobalamin (Vitamin B 12 ).

Contains: 100mg Vegetarian Omega-3 DHA; 30% organic ingredients

Nutritional Analysis Per Serving:
180 calories
5g fat
26g carb
8g protein
2g fiber
80mg sodium
